The National Service Emergency Regulations 1940.—Notice under Regulation 19 requiring Men who have been called up for Service with the Armed Forces to report.
I, ALBERT EDWARD CONWAY, Adjutant-General, New Zealand Military Forces, and an authorized officer for the purposes of the above-mentioned regulations, do hereby give notice pursuant to the provisions of Regulation 19 of the said regulations, that the men whose names, addresses, and descriptions are given in the Schedule attached (being men who have been called up in accordance with the said regulations for service with the Armed Forces), are required to report at the respective times and places shown in the said Schedule.
Dated at Wellington, this 15th day of October, 1941.
A. E. CONWAY (Colonel), Adjutant-General, N.Z. Military Forces.
Authorized Officer for the purpose of the National Service Emergency Regulations 1940.
